Transaction e3468de662cae22040880b66f9bb26cd858b95492ea0032e733aeffba3f078a0
1 Input
1 Output
-
e3468de662cae22040880b66f9bb26cd858b95492ea0032e733aeffba3f078a0:0
- value
- 184878
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ce57306c80135d2adf50b08be9fa0f3dbf92283c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Kp2eXVnxyxFUaTCNa8BmtMiHFAsKq2kGP